Nurs Res 2006;55:300–7.OpenUrlCrossRefPubMedWeb of Science Q In children with cystic fibrosis (CF), does a life skills intervention improve psychosocial adjustment, functional health status, and physiological status over time more than usual care?Design:randomised controlled trial.Allocation:{unconcealed}.* Blinding:blinded (healthcare providers and outcome assessors).Follow up period:9 months.Setting:4 university based CF centres in North Carolina, USA.Patients:116 children 8 to 11.25 years of age (mean age 9 y, 51% boys) with CF. Most children had mild CF.Intervention:Building CF Life Skills, an educational problem solving and social skills intervention (n = 58), or usual care (n = 58). The intervention consisted of a home visit to assess each child’s knowledge of CF and daily management of the disease … ER -
